Is it currently possible to somehow create a conditional macro expansion?

For example, I have different list of hosts and wanted to expand base the macro argument.

`myhosts(old)` would expand to
host=hostname1 OR host=hostname2


`myhosts(new)` would expand to
host=hostname3 OR host=hostname4

Macros are just text expansions. You could build the condition into your macro

("$select$"=="new" AND (host=="hostA" OR host=="hostB")) OR ("$select$"=="old" AND (host=="hostC" OR host=="hostD"))

and use it for example like this

| where `myhosts("old")`
